Joy Taylor Bio

Joy Taylor is an American media personality and television host for Fox Sports 1. She is currently the co-host of Speak with LeSean McCoy and Emmanuel Acho. Taylor joined FOX Sports in March 2016. She was playing pinch-hitter in several different FS1 roles, including filling in for Kristine Leahy on The Herd with Colin Cowherd.

On August 15, 2016, Taylor became the moderator for Fox Sports 1’s upcoming sports debate show Skip and Shannon: Undisputed with commentators Skip Bayless and former NFL tight end and former CBS sports analyst Shannon Sharpe. She also hosts The Hang on Facebook Live and her Podcast “Maybe I’m Crazy.” In 2018, Fox announced that starting June 18, Taylor would be moving from Undisputed to The Herd with Colin Cowherd, also airing on FS1 along with Fox Sports Radio.

On September 9, 2021 Taylor became the host of her own Saturday program, The Joy Taylor Show on Fox Sports Radio. She began cohosting “Speak” on FS1 on September 6, 2022. Prior to joining FS1Taylor worked three years at 790 AM The Ticket in Miami, where she began as the executive producer. Eventually she became the co-host for the station’s top-rated morning-drive sports radio show, Zaslow and Joy Show. In addition, Taylor also served as the host of Fantasy Football Today and Thursday Night Live on CBSSports.com.

Joy Taylor Age

Taylor is 36 years old as of 2023. She was born on January 17, 1987 in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ania in the United States of America. In addition, Joy celebrates her birthday on 17 January every year and her zodiac sign is Capricorn.

Joy Taylor Education

Taylor attended Barry University, where she graduated with a Bachelor of Arts in broadcast communications in 2009. While completing her degree Taylor was the host of radio show The Noise and serving as the manager for her alma mater’s radio station WBRY 1640 AM.

Joy Taylor Husband

Taylor is currently single. However, in September 2018, it was announced that Taylor was engaged to former NBA point guard and head coach Earl Watson. Later, the two split in November 2019. Additionally, Joy revealed that she had been a victim of domestic abuse during an episode of Undisputed in 2017.
